METHOD OF NUCLEAR MAGNETIC LOGGING AND DEVICE FOR IMPLEMENTATION THEREOF Russian patent published in 2024 - IPC G01V3/32 

Abstract RU 2832420 C1

FIELD: mining; measuring.

SUBSTANCE: invention relates to geophysical methods of well survey, in particular to nuclear magnetic logging (NML), used for survey of oil and gas wells. Device for nuclear magnetic logging comprises a downhole instrument consisting of an electronic unit with a measuring amplifier and a switching device and a probe having a main inductance coil and an additional coil. Electronic unit additionally contains a polarization current scatterer connected to the main coil through a switching device. Polarization current diffuser comprises a diode, a capacitor and a resistor. Polarization current diffuser comprises a diode and a varistor.

EFFECT: increased accuracy of free fluid index determination in reservoirs due to increased degree of wellbore signal suppression with minimum reduction of useful signal from formation, as well as increased time between repairs of the device.

1 cl, 6 dwg
